高温蝶阀在日常中的常见问题及解决方案

发布时间:2018-07-23     来源:艾德威尔•瑞拓
高温蝶阀在使用过程必然会出现一些问题,某些是由于操作人员的不规范造成的,一些是高温蝶阀的日常磨损所造成的,这些问题的出现都会影响我高温蝶阀的正常使用,下面我们了解一下高温蝶阀的常见问题及解决方案。
There will inevitably be some problems in the use of high temperature butterfly valves, some of which are caused by the improper operation personnel, and some are caused by the daily wear of high temperature butterfly valves. The occurrence of these problems will affect the normal use of my high temperature butterfly valves.

一、问题分析:
I. problem analysis:

高温蝶阀执行机构完全关闭的状态下,阀板密封间隙上下应均匀分布。但高温蝶阀采用水平安装调节使用,阀体因刚度差所引起的变形主要来自于蝶阀受自身重力和阀板阀轴、传动装置和附件重力作用产生变形,蝶阀水平安装阀体变形后与管路相连接,其变形得不到恢复保持下来。阀体变形后,阀体通道呈椭圆形,导致阀体密封圈与阀板密封圈不能均匀的接触。
When the high temperature butterfly valve actuator is completely closed, the upper and lower sealing clearance of the valve plate should be evenly distributed. However, the high temperature butterfly valve adopts horizontal installation and adjustment. The deformation of the valve body due to the difference in rigidity mainly comes from the deformation of the butterfly valve caused by its own gravity and the action of the valve plate valve shaft, transmission device and attachment gravity. After the valve body is deformed, the valve body channel is oval, causing the valve body seal ring and the valve plate seal ring cannot even contact.

②高温蝶阀靠蝶板控制管路内部的介质,在截断时,蝶板受高温介质的压力作用而产生变形,使蝶板的密封面与阀体密封面脱离,不能有效的起到密封效果。严重时,使阀板的转动受到卡阻,阀门不能正常工作。
In case of truncation, the butterfly valve with high temperature controls the medium inside the pipeline by the butterfly plate. As a result, the butterfly plate is deformed by the pressure of the high temperature medium, so that the sealing surface of the butterfly plate is separated from the sealing surface of the valve body, and the sealing effect cannot be effectively achieved. In severe cases, the valve plate rotation is blocked and the valve cannot work normally.

③介质高温烟气中含有大量催化剂粉尘、水蒸气,均会产生积聚。高温蝶阀在长期不动作时也可能造成阀门阻塞卡位。
As a result, a large amount of catalyst dust and water vapor can be accumulated in high temperature flue gas. The high temperature butterfly valve may also cause the valve to block the position when not operating for a long time.

④高温蝶阀因仪表伺服阀经常出现供压不够,导致阀位调节系统无法控制阀板开关到位,使得阀体机械行程与信号的显示不一致。
High temperature butterfly valves often have insufficient pressure supply due to meter servo valves, so the valve position control system cannot control the valve plate switch in place, making the mechanical stroke of valve body inconsistent with the signal display.

高温蝶阀
High temperature butterfly valve


高温蝶阀


二、解决方案:
Ii. Solutions:

高温蝶阀仪表伺服阀供电不足的问题在跟换配件后就能正常使用。主要问题是检修拆卸阀体后,发现液压执行机构在行程最大时,高温蝶阀阀板与密封面之间的还有60mm间隙。通过对阀体执行机构的解体分析,液压缸的最大行程有限定且不能进行更改,所以不能通过行程来调节阀板的最大运转角度以达到密封。经过研究,设计出了新型结构键来解决上述存在的较大间隙问题,并且经过强度校核计算,新型结构键能够满足机械强度设计要求和工艺要求。阀轴的主要作用就是在工艺需求和仪表信号的控制下按照一定的角度进行旋转,通过键的作用把扭矩传递给阀板以达到阀开度的要求。保持阀板对阀体的相对位置,阀轴要承受介质的作用力和传递驱动装置对蝶板的传动力,保证阀门的调节控制或截断功能。要改变键的结构来补偿阀板密封不到位的缺陷,必须先通确定键所需的补偿位置(补偿宽度)。

The problem of insufficient power supply of servo valve of high temperature butterfly valve instrument can be used normally after following the replacement of parts. The main problem is that after overhaul and disassembly of valve body, it is found that there is a 60mm gap between high temperature butterfly valve plate and sealing cover when the hydraulic actuator has the maximum stroke. Through the disintegration analysis of the valve body actuator, the maximum stroke of the hydraulic cylinder is limited and cannot be changed, so the maximum running Angle of the valve plate cannot be adjusted through the stroke to achieve sealing. After research, a new type of structural key is designed to solve the above problems of large gap. After strength check calculation, the new type of structural key can meet the mechanical strength design requirements and technological requirements. The main function of the valve shaft is to rotate at a certain Angle under the control of process requirements and instrument signals, and transfer torque to the valve plate through the action of the key to meet the requirements of valve opening. Keep the relative position of the valve plate to the valve body. The valve shaft shall bear the force of the medium and the transmission of the drive device to the butterfly plate, so as to ensure the valve's adjustment control or truncation function. To change the structure of the key to compensate for insufficient disc seal, you must first determine the compensation position (compensation width) required for the key.
